Our drummer has a 4-piece Mapex kit with a 11-inch rack tom and a 14-inch floor tom. We've got the kick sounding good, the snare is adequate but the toms just aren't making it.
Both of them sound really hollow... lots of attack but not much beef. The rack tom sounds more like a timbale and the floor tom sounds like a tympani.
He's a good drummer so I don't think technique is the issue. He's using Remo "black dot" heads and has them tuned to where they sound pretty good acoustically... it's just not translating to FOH through our P.A.
So I'm figuring it's an EQ thing. Can anyone give me some baseline settings that would at least get me in the ballpark for the rack and floor toms? We have a Yamaha digital board so there is plenty of EQ power to play with but I frankly don't know where to start.
